[发明专利]程序处理装置以及记录介质有效
| 申请号: | 201710695092.3 | 申请日: | 2017-08-15 |
| 公开(公告)号: | CN107832050B | 公开(公告)日: | 2021-07-20 |
| 发明(设计)人: | 高桥大辅 | 申请(专利权)人: | 欧姆龙株式会社 |
| 主分类号: | G06F8/38 | 分类号: | G06F8/38;G06F9/451 |
| 代理公司: | 隆天知识产权代理有限公司 72003 | 代理人: | 向勇;崔炳哲 |
| 地址: | 日本*** | 国省代码: | 暂无信息 |
| 权利要求书: | 查看更多 | 说明书: | 查看更多 |
| 摘要: | |||
| 搜索关键词: | 程序 处理 装置 以及 记录 介质 | ||
本发明提供一种关于HMI程序,将存储器消耗量以及转发进行最佳化的程序处理装置及记录介质。程序处理装置是对用于FA的HMI程序进行处理的程序处理装置。程序处理装置具备对程序处理装置进行控制的控制部。控制部具备:检测部,在由与HMI程序的UI功能对应的多个UI(用户界面)数据构成的数据组中,至少基于数据的种类和大小,检测相同的UI数据;以及变更部,以针对被检测为相同的UI数据,只包括一个UI数据的方式,对数据组进行变更。
技术领域
本发明涉及程序处理装置以及记录介质,尤其,涉及对如下的应用程序进行最佳化的程序处理装置以及记录介质,该应用程序用于应用于FA(工厂自动化(FactoryAutomation)的简称)的HMI(人机界面(Human Machine Interface))。
背景技术
在FA的领域中应用的可编程终端是触摸面板式的输入装置。可编程终端是如下设备:关于HMI,用户(在该说明书中,是指设计或者安装可编程终端的画面的人)制作并显示画面以满足他们的目的,使得能够进行上述的数据输入。
作为将由用户进行的应用程序的制作进行效率化的方法,有预先打包被频繁地利用的对象或者程序的组合,重复使用该包的方法。例如,专利文献1(日本特表2016-506559号公报)公开了用于使与包对应的对象的再使用变得容易的方法。
现有技术文献
专利文献
专利文献1:日本特表2016-506559号公报
由于包与其他包独立地制作,所以存在在包内包括与其他包相同的资源(图像文件或者动画文件等)的情况。在不同的包中分别包括相同的资源的情况下,存在在可编程终端等设备的内部的存储空间(storage)的消耗量、或者应用程序的动作所需的存储器(memory)容量、或者资源的加载处理增加到必需以上的课题。专利文献1并没有提出解决该课题的方法。
发明内容
因此,本公开的目的在于,提供一种关于HMI程序,将存储器消耗量以及传送进行最佳化的程序处理装置以及程序。
本公开的一个方面的程序处理装置是对用于FA(工厂自动化)的HMI(人机界面)程序进行处理的程序处理装置。程序处理装置具备对程序处理装置进行控制的控制部。控制部具备:检测部,在由与HMI程序的UI功能对应的多个UI(用户界面)数据构成的数据组中,至少基于数据的种类和大小,检测相同的UI数据;以及变更部,以针对被检测为相同的UI数据,只包括一个UI数据的方式,对所述数据组进行变更。
优选地,数据组包括用于存储UI数据的多个库,检测部包括一致检测部,该一致检测部至少基于数据的种类和大小,在存储于不同的库的UI数据中,检测相同的UI数据;变更部包括库变更部,该库变更部以只包括被检测为相同的UI数据中的一个UI数据的方式,对多个库进行变更。
优选地,检测部在数据组的UI数据被制作时检测相同的UI数据。
优选地,检测部在HMI程序被编译时检测上述的相同的UI数据。
优选地,被检测为相同的UI数据由上述的一个UI数据和其他UI数据构成。控制部还具备参照对象设定部,该参照对象设定部在HMI程序中的参照上述的其他UI数据的部分,设定用于指示参照上述的一个UI数据的参照数据。
优选地,在HMI程序被编译时,参照对象设定部实施参照数据的设定。
优选地,程序处理装置具备显示器以及根据显示数据而控制显示器的显示控制器。
控制部还包括制作部,该制作部制作上述的其他UI数据的识别符与在该其他UI数据的参照部分设定的上述的一个UI数据的识别符之间的关联信息。控制部将用于显示所制作的关联信息的显示数据输出给显示控制器。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于欧姆龙株式会社,未经欧姆龙株式会社许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201710695092.3/2.html,转载请声明来源钻瓜专利网。
- 上一篇:一种基于制作软件的手机主题制作方法
- 下一篇:一种用于钢筋标距仪的打点装置





